About the Book

Helping groups become their most effective and productive is a major task for a group leader and facilitator. By immersing group members in active learning experiences that focus on working together to accomplish objectives, group members will learn to draw on their personal insights and integrate this knowledge into practical applications. The New Encyclopedia of Group Activities the sequel to the best-selling encyclopedia that was first published more than a decade ago is an expansive collection of hands-on activities and games that will help you explore the many elements of group process skills. This thoroughly revised and updated resource covers a multitude of content topics that you can use in a variety of group settings. The 150 new activities offer creative exercises that will give you the tools you need to provide appropriate interventions for any group purpose. Whether searching for a serious foundational process activity or for a light transitional learning game, you will find something here to meet your needs. About the Author :
Lorraine L. Ukens is the owner of Team-ing with Success, an organization specializing in team building and experiential learning. She is the authorof numerous books including What Smart Trainers Know, Energize Your Audience, and Working Together, all from Pfeiffer.
